Greece drops Covid-19 travel restrictions as of May 2

April 15, 2022
Rania

Just in time for the summer holidays, Greece is dropping all its Covid travel restrictions.

The decision to lift the entry rules was announced by the Minister of Health of Greece, Thanos Plevris on Wednesday, April 13th.

He said that starting from 2 May, no tourists will need to show vaccine passports, test results or any other pandemic-related documents to enter the country.

In addition, it has been noted that domestic COVID-19 restrictions will also be dropped. This means that travellers will be permitted entry to bars, cafes, restaurants, and other venues without being required to hold valid COVID-19 proof. Masks will no longer be mandatory from 2 May as well.
